
Lochdubh: a frontier town in the west of Scotland. One hotel, one general store, one doctor and one lawman - PC Hamish Macbeth. He's the sheriff - with his own singular methods of dealing with crime and misdemeanours. The locals respect him as he deals with the 'outsiders' who generally cause the problems. Many a baffling mystery and outrageous scam lurk behind the closed doors of Lochdubh and Hamish needs all his skill to keep the big boys from Inverness off his patch.

The film portrays the highlights of John Paul II's pontificate, his spiritual heritage, the most significant meetings with heads of government, as well as people from all over the world, from the day of his election to his funeral. The films also includes extensive footage of the funeral that was held to celebrate the life of John Paul II. 3 million people travelled to Rome to pay their respects at this very special occasion. All footage was supplied by CTV the Vatican Television Centre. The film gives privileged, unique access into the world inside the Vatican. The soundtrack to these emotional images is the unique voice of Andrea Bocelli and his 'Sacred Arias'. It is a collection of the most famous Christian arias and religious hymns from the great classical composers. Chasing Liberty/ What A Girl Wants
Two films. Chasing Liberty - The story of eighteen-year-old Anna Foster (Mandy Moore) who wants to live the American dream of liberty and the pursuit of happiness. At the very least, she wants the freedom to live like any other teenager, but there's one little problem... her dad is the President of the United States. Every detail of Anna's life is constantly monitored, but when Anna and her family attend a diplomatic trip in Europe, Anna uses it as her chance for a little adventure! What A Girl Wants - Comedy starring Amanda Bynes as Daphne, a young American girl who, on impulse, travels to London to find her long-lost father (Colin Firth). Daphne is stunned to discover that he is in fact an aristocratic and influential politician. Daphne is determined to fit in, but her impulsive behaviour creates uproar in high society, threatening to ruin the thing she has dreamed of all her life, a relationship with her father.
